#7CDDEE Hex Color Code

#7CDDEE

The Hexadecimal Color #7CDDEE is a contrast shade of Sky Blue. #7CDDEE RGB value is rgb(124, 221, 238). RGB Color Model of #7CDDEE consists of 48% red, 86% green and 93% blue. HSL color Mode of #7CDDEE has 189°(degrees) Hue, 77% Saturation and 71% Lightness. #7CDDEE color has an wavelength of 501n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#7CDDEE is #99FFF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#7CDDEE is #7DE. The Closest Color to #7CDDEE is #87CEEB. Official Name of #7CDDEE Hex Code is Spray.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#7CDDEE is 48 Cyan 7 Magenta 0 Yellow 7 Black and #7CDDEE CMY is 48, 7,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#7CDDEE is hsl(189,77,71,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(189, 48, 93).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#7CDDEE is 49.6, 62.17, 90.26.
Hex8 Value of #7CDDEE is #7CDDEEFF. Decimal Value of #7CDDEE is 8183278 and Octal Value of #7CDDEE is 37156756. Binary Value of #7CDDEE is 1111100, 11011101, 11101110 and Android of #7CDDEE is 4286373358 / 0xff7cddee.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#7CDDEE is 0.245, 0.308, 0.308 and YIQ Color Space of #7CDDEE is 193.935, -63.2644, -15.2251.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#7CDDEE is 48.4, 71.19, 89.76.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#7CDDEE is 83.0, -24.19, -17.18.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#7CDDEE is 83.0, -42.61, -23.49.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#7CDDEE is 83.0, 29.67, 215.38. Hunter Lab variable of #7CDDEE is 78.85, -25.7, -12.68.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#7CDDEE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
